About

ZCCM-IH.LUSE refers to the stock of ZCCM Investments Holdings PLC, which is a Zambian state-owned mining investment company. The '.LUSE' suffix indicates that the stock is traded on the Lusaka Securities Exchange (LuSE). ZCCM-IH holds minority stakes in various mining companies operating in Zambia, primarily focused on copper and other minerals.

Factors

Copper Prices: ZCCM-IH holds significant copper mining investments. Rising copper prices typically boost profitability and increase the stock's attractiveness, driving the price up. Conversely, falling prices often depress the stock. Global Economic Conditions: Zambia's economy, and ZCCM-IH's performance, are influenced by global economic trends. A strong global economy generally increases demand for copper, supporting prices and positively impacting ZCCM-IH. Company Performance: ZCCM-IH's financial performance (revenue, profits, debt) directly influences investor confidence. Positive results lead to increased demand and a higher stock price, while poor performance can cause the price to decline. Zambian Economic Policies: Government policies related to mining (taxes, regulations, ownership) can significantly affect ZCCM-IH. Unfavorable policies may deter investment and lower the stock price, while supportive policies can have the opposite effect. Investor Sentiment: Overall market sentiment and investor confidence in Zambia and the mining sector play a crucial role. Positive sentiment can lead to increased buying pressure, driving up the stock price. Exchange Rates: The Zambian Kwacha's exchange rate against major currencies, especially the US dollar, affects ZCCM-IH's revenue and profitability, influencing investor decisions and the stock price.
